When you are looking at garage door repair costs, several variables shape the final bill. The complexity of the mechanical issue is the biggest factor, as replacing a single torsion spring is a very different task than realigning a bent track or swapping out a damaged panel. The type of materials used for your door, the brand of your opener system, and the specific labor required all play a role in the total. Modern garage doors in Virginia Beach are increasingly incorporating sleek, contemporary designs with materials like aluminum and insulated steel, often featuring clean lines and minimalist hardware. Smart technology integration is also a significant trend, allowing for remote control and monitoring via smartphone apps for enhanced convenience and security. Many homeowners are opting for insulated models to improve energy efficiency within their garages, a practical consideration given the varied climate. The focus is on combining sophisticated aesthetics with advanced functionality and durability to suit coastal living.
The installation of Raynor garage doors in Virginia Beach involves precise measurement of the opening, followed by the assembly of the door sections and track system. Licensed professionals ensure the torsion spring system is correctly wound and balanced, a critical safety step. The opener unit is then mounted, and its components, including safety sensors and travel limits, are calibrated for optimal performance. All hardware is securely fastened, and the door is tested thoroughly to guarantee smooth, quiet operation and adherence to safety standards. Proper sealing is also applied to enhance weather resistance.
The cost for garage door spring replacement in Virginia Beach is primarily determined by the type of springs required—torsion springs or extension springs—and the specific size and weight of your garage door. Labor costs associated with the precise and potentially dangerous task of replacing these high-tension components also factor into the overall price. While specific amounts vary, obtaining a detailed quote from a licensed professional is the best way to understand the investment. This service is crucial for restoring proper door balance and safe operation.
Repairing a garage door opener in Virginia Beach often begins with a diagnostic assessment to identify the root cause, which could range from a faulty logic board to worn-out gears or a malfunctioning motor. Safety features, such as the photoelectric sensors, are checked for alignment and obstructions. If the issue is with the remote or wall button, battery replacement or connection checks are performed. For more complex internal component failures, professional replacement of the opener unit or specific parts is typically the most reliable solution to ensure continued safe operation.
A garage door torsion spring in Virginia Beach is a crucial component mounted above the garage door that counterbalances the weight of the door, making it easier to lift and lower. When this spring breaks, the door becomes extremely heavy and difficult, if not impossible, to operate safely. Replacing a broken torsion spring is a high-priority repair because a malfunctioning spring poses a significant safety risk. Licensed professionals are essential for this task due to the immense tension involved, ensuring it's done correctly and safely.
Replacing the garage door bottom seal in Virginia Beach involves removing the old, worn-out weatherstripping from the bottom edge of the door. New seals, typically made of durable rubber or vinyl, are usually T-shaped and slide into a channel on the door. It's important to clean the channel thoroughly before inserting the new seal to ensure a snug and effective fit, which helps prevent water, drafts, and pests from entering the garage. The correct seal type for your specific door model is key to a successful replacement.
Genie garage door openers commonly found in Virginia Beach homes offer a range of features designed for convenience and security. Many models include rolling code technology, which changes the access code with each use to deter unauthorized entry. Integrated battery backups ensure operation during power outages, a practical consideration in areas prone to storms. Quiet belt or chain drive systems are available, along with smart home compatibility for remote operation via smartphone apps. Advanced safety features, like dual-sense technology, also provide added protection.
